Comparative Analysis: Adoption of Bitcoin in Paraguay and El Salvador

The Cryptocurrency Movement in Latin America

Latin America has become a fertile ground for innovation in cryptocurrencies. Economic instability, inflation, and limited access to traditional banking systems have driven individuals and governments to explore digital currencies as a solution. Two cases stand out:

El Salvador (2021):

  • Legalized Bitcoin as legal tender
  • Launched its own digital wallet Chivo

Paraguay (2025):

  • Bill proposal to legalize Bitcoin in all transactions
  • Includes public and private sectors

Legislative Proposal of Paraguay: “Digital Currency Integration Law”

Paraguay's proposal for the legalization of Bitcoin includes:

Aspect Details
Legal Status Bitcoin accepted for goods, services, taxes, and debts
Public Integration Government entities required to accept payments in Bitcoin
Tax Incentives Capital gains tax exemption for Bitcoin
National Wallet Launch of “Ñandutí Wallet”, state-backed
Mining Tax incentives and land concessions for Bitcoin miners
Supervision Central Bank Monitoring with blockchain transparency
Foreign Investment Business zones favorable to cryptocurrencies

Strategic Advantages of Paraguay

  1. Abundant Renewable Energy:

    • Main exporter of clean hydropower
    • Ideal for sustainable Bitcoin mining
    • Attractive to cryptocurrency companies looking for eco-friendly operations
  2. Dollarized Economy with Low Inflation:

    • Extensive use of the US dollar
    • Facilitates the BTC-USD conversion
    • Less disruptive Bitcoin integration than in hyperinflationary economies
  3. Young Population and Startup Culture:

    • More than 60% of the population under 35 years old
    • Significant growth in youth innovation and mobile penetration
    • Solid foundation for the adoption of digital wallets and educational programs about cryptocurrencies

Comparison: Paraguay vs. El Salvador

Similarities:

  • Adoption of Bitcoin as legal tender
  • Introduction of government-backed BTC wallets
  • Focus on foreign investments in cryptocurrencies and tourism
  • Tax policies favorable to Bitcoin

Key Differences:

  • Paraguay takes advantage of green energy, El Salvador relies more on geothermal energy.
  • The proposal from Paraguay implies a deeper integration with public institutions
  • Lower volatility in the Paraguayan economy, potentially more stable for the long-term adoption of BTC

Potential Economic Impact in Paraguay

  1. Global Investment Attraction:

    • Legalization of Bitcoin as a magnet for foreign capital
    • Interest from venture capital firms, tech companies, and miners
  2. Infrastructure Growth:

    • Development of new data centers and mining facilities
    • Creation of centers for cryptocurrency startups, especially in Asunción
  3. Financial Inclusion:

    • Potential to reduce 40% of the unbanked population
    • Cryptocurrency wallets as an alternative to traditional bank accounts
  4. Improvement in Remittances:

    • BTC-based remittance services offer lower fees and faster transfers
    • Potential savings of millions of dollars annually for citizens

Challenges and Criticisms

  1. Regulatory Clarity:

    • Need for transparent and enforceable laws to avoid confusion or misuse
  2. Public Education:

    • It requires educating citizens about the safe use of BTC
  3. Volatility Risk:

    • Concerns about price fluctuations, especially in public wages and government transactions
  4. Infrastructure Delay:

    • Necessary investment in broadband, internet access, and smartphone penetration

Global Reactions

  • Global interest in Paraguay's initiative
  • Executives from major exchange platforms have praised the ambition of the project
  • IMF and World Bank have urged caution, citing risks to financial stability
  • Bitcoin enthusiasts have expressed their support, calling it a “smart and eco-friendly movement”.

Next Steps for Paraguay

  • Current debate in the National Congress
  • Voting expected for June 2025
  • Possible implementation of legal tender measures for Bitcoin in the fourth quarter of 2025
  • Collaboration plans with other Latin American nations interested in following the BTC path

This comparative analysis shows how Paraguay is positioning itself to follow in the footsteps of El Salvador in the adoption of Bitcoin, but with a unique focus on sustainability and innovation. The success of this initiative could inspire more countries to consider the adoption of cryptocurrencies, potentially triggering a domino effect that could further globalize the use of cryptocurrencies.
